Kalpir
Kalpir is a village located in Terhagachh subdivision of Kishanganj district in Bihar, India. It is situated 10km away from sub-district headquarter Terhagachh (tehsildar office) and 40km away from district headquarter Kishanganj. As per 2009 stats, Kaalpeer is the gram panchayat of Kalpir village.

About Kalpir
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Kalpir is 222237. The village spans a total geographical area of 405 hectares. Bahadurganj is nearest town to Kalpir village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 14km away.

Population of Kalpir
According to the 2011 Census, Kalpir has a total population of about 5,224, with approximately 2,697 males and 2,527 females. The sex ratio is around 936 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 1,105 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 707 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. Information about the Scheduled Tribes (ST) population is not available. The overall literacy rate is approximately 47.21%, with male literacy at about 54.84% and female literacy near 39.06%. There are around 1,079 households in the village.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total Population | 5,224 | 2,697 | 2,527 |
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 1,105 | 571 | 534 |
Scheduled Castes (SC) | 707 | 369 | 338 |
Scheduled Tribes (ST) | N/A | N/A | N/A |
Literate Population | 2,466 | 1,479 | 987 |
Illiterate Population | 2,758 | 1,218 | 1,540 |
Connectivity of Kalpir
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Kalpir. As per the 2011 stats, Kalpir had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within village |
Private Bus Service | Available within village |
Railway Station | Available within 10+ km distance |
